Paine College is a private, historically black, liberal arts institution located in Augusta, Georgia. The college’s campus features a prominent historic district, which is listed on the National Register of Historic Places, and is noted as a contributor to African American heritage. Students of Paine College engage in classes heavily rooted in research, the product of which is presented at conferences ranging from regional to international in size. Incoming students enrolled at Paine College can attend a five-week Math and Science Improvement Program, which is offered during the summer and provides three free credit hours in college algebra and a stipend.
